Meaning and origin compared
Oscar: means "Divine spear", rooted in Irish naming tradition. Full Oscar name page →
Lester: means "From Leicester", rooted in English naming tradition. Full Lester name page →
The two names come from different traditions (Irish and English), which matters if you want the name to reflect a particular family heritage.
